Living in Burnham-on-Sea
Nestled along the stunning Somerset coastline, Burnham-on-Sea is a charming town that effortlessly combines seaside charm with a rich historical backdrop. The area is renowned for its long sandy beaches, picturesque gardens, and vibrant local community. With a history dating back to the Roman era, Burnham-on-Sea has seen significant development over the years, evolving into a popular seaside destination. The town's iconic lighthouse, built in 1832, stands as a testament to its maritime heritage and serves as a beloved symbol for both locals and visitors alike. The stunning views of the Bristol Channel further enhance its appeal, making it a perfect spot for relaxation and recreation. As a town that has embraced tourism while maintaining its historical roots, Burnham-on-Sea offers a unique blend of past and present that captivates everyone who visits.
The local economy is primarily driven by tourism, with a plethora of shops, restaurants, and leisure facilities that cater to both residents and holidaymakers. The town hosts various events throughout the year, including festivals and markets, fostering a strong sense of community.
